The Barcelona pavilion’s design is based on … WebNov 6, 2016 · In 1986, six years before the Barcelona Pavilion was rebuilt, Paul Rudolph did a series of analytical drawings in plan where he attempts to define its spatial features. Rudolph tried to understand Mies’ Pavilion through its circulation, views and spatial and compositional elements.
